How is an ISO consulting company different from a Certification Body?
As an ISO consulting company, simpleQuE specializes in quality and environmental management systems and we are frequently asked what services we provide and how we are different from a Certification Body (CB). This article explains the objectives, roles and responsibilities of the organization, consulting company and CB to provide a better understanding of the quality connection between all three.
Organization (Manufacturing or Service Company)
Seeks to achieve one or more of the following objectives:
- Implement and develop a new quality (QMS) and/or environmental management system (EMS)
- Upgrade certification or expand to a new standard
- Improve and/or simplify an existing QMS or EMS registration
- Obtain certification
Quality Managment System (QMS) Consulting Company (simpleQuE)
Assists organizations with implementation, improvement or transition by:
- Providing customized consulting, training and internal auditing services and solutions
- Assessing existing processes through a gap analysis and developing an action plan
- Offering internal and supplier audits, as well as, certification readiness audits
- Training for internal auditors and management including implementation and full standard reviews
Helps organization partner with Certification Body:
- Assuring a common language for auditing and interpretation of the standard so it corresponds with the expectations of the Certification Body and requirements of the standard
Certification Body (Registrar)
A CB is accredited to audit and issue certifications: Provides organizations a resource for management system certification by evaluating policies and procedures to verify implementation and effectiveness against the specific requirements of the standard. Assessment consists of a series of audits:
- Document review (sometimes combined with Stage 1)
- Initial certification audit – Stage 1
- Confirm that organization is ready (or not) for a full Certification Audit. Typically 30-60 days prior to the Stage 2 Certification Audit.
- Verifies required documentation exists, certain requirements have been met such as a full internal audit completed, a management review completed, and risks considered.
- Verifies processes have been established and is appropriate for the scope of certification, and that appropriate monitoring and measuring of processes are in place with appropriate objectives.
- Plans the Certification Audit based on information and data gathered
- Certification audit – Stage 2
- A full QMS or EMS audit. Confirms that the management system fully conforms to the requirements of the standard.
- Certification is issued upon successful completion of Stage 2 assessment and closure of any findings.
- Surveillance audit
- Certification is maintained through a series of annual surveillance audits (sometimes semi-annual). Every third year a full recertification audit is performed and a new certificate issued.
